“Thank you so much, sis.” Lyssa hugged her too.

“Just go.” She was laughing and pushing us again.

“Come on, Lyssa, let’s go have a morning date.” I took her hand, and we practically ran back to the guys.

The two of them were a little shocked by our excitement and enthusiasm now. They were smiling though, so I don’t really think that it was all that big of a deal for them.

“You seem better now.” Warrick was looking at Lyssa like she was all he could see.

“Yeah, I am feeling better. You see, my parents got home last night, and so did Rika’s. They were out of town on business and well, they want us home right after classes are done, no exceptions.”

“Ah, but that ruins our plans.” Clovio looked sad now.

“Don’t worry.” I held my hands up in a stopping motion. “Alexa is going to cover for us so that we can go on a date right now. She will give us all of today’s notes as well.”

“Really? That is wonderful.” Clovio seemed to brighten up so much at hearing that. “Thank you, Alexa. This is wonderful.”

“Yes, truly, thank you.” Warrick took Lyssa’s hand as he stood up. “We will be back before it is time for you to go home.” The two of them were already pulling us toward the street and away from the building that we were waiting in front of. This was going to be amazing. And our parents would never know.

****

Rika

****

I can’t believe that I was doing this. I can’t believe that I was sneaking away and going on a date with Clovio out of the blue like this. It was so exciting, so fun. And it was also more than a little scary. If we weren’t back in time for Lucas and Westin to pick us up, then I would be in so much trouble. I didn’t care though. I wanted to do this. I wanted to have some fun with Clovio. And I wanted to kiss him again.

I couldn’t contain the smile as we left the fountain behind us. I could feel the heat in my palm as Clovio held my hand while we ran away from the campus toward the parking lot.

“Where did you park today, Rika?” he called out to me in a slightly winded, yet very excited voice. I could practically feel the excitement that was coursing through him.

“I..I was dropped off today. M..my parents are strict and overprotective. S..so my dad drove me today.”

…..

“What about you, Lyssa.” Warrick called back to her, turning to look at her more than the path ahead of him.

“The same. My parents are not as strict, but they drove me and my siblings today.” She looked embarrassed. I didn’t blame her. I had been completely mortified to tell Clovio that my dad had driven me to school today. What was I, a fucking baby in kindergarten? This was bullshit. I was an adult. I was supposed to be doing what I wanted. I was supposed to be having a life of my own. I didn’t want to have all of this drama and shit that was delaying my life. I wanted to be me. Why couldn’t they understand that? Why did they insist on treating me like a little girl?

“Rika?” Clovio was calling out to me in an attempt to get my attention. “Is everything OK?” He looked worried about me. It was a look that almost perfectly matched the one that Warrick had given to Lyssa earlier. I knew that he cared for me. I could see it there in his eyes.

“U…uhm, yes. I am fine. Sorry, I was just lost in thought.” I smiled at him. “My parents are being jerks to me right now, that is all.”

“Ah, I wouldn’t know about that. However, there were people at the orphanage that acted parentally toward us. They often did not agree with us on the things that we wanted, so I can guess at what it is that you are feeling at the moment.” He was smiling and acting like it was nothing at all, but I can’t believe that I just did that. I made him feel like nothing normal at all. He is an orphan. He doesn’t have parents. And here I am acting like they are the worst thing in the world. He probably grew up wanting nothing more than to have parents.

I wanted to sigh. I wanted to make things better for him. Hell, I wanted to take him to the castle and show him how awesome my parents could usually be. I just knew that my parents would love him. He was such an amazing guy. And, well, if he and I are truly meant to be, then I would end up taking him there eventually, right?

I didn’t know if we should go there anytime soon, but I wanted to take him there eventually. I wanted him to know who and what I really was. If he and I were meant to be, then he would find out in the end.

While I was lost in thought once again, Clovio and Warrick started to take us away from the school in a different direction. We weren’t going by car, so there was less that we could do now, but I didn’t care. As long as I was with Clovio that was all that mattered to me. I just wanted to know that we were together. I felt like I was falling in love with him. He was just so perfect all the time.

“Are you hungry?” Warrick asked when we slowed down and looked toward the city around us. “We can take a cab and go to a restaurant.”

“Cabs are expensive, Warrick.” Clovio reminded him as he thought about how much this day was going to cost us.

“No worries, I am paying for today.” I smiled at him.

“I cannot let you do that.” Clovio’s eyes went wide with shock as he heard what I had just said. It looked like the very idea was something foul to him.

“I insist.” I waved away his manly way of thinking. “I am not limited on my spending like you. I have my own money and my parents are actually generous when it comes to letting me have money whenever I need it.” No need to tell him that my parents are the richest people in the world. And Lyssa’s were, of course, second on that list. We could cover all the dates that we went on with these men and it wouldn’t be an issue to us at all.

“I don’t think that it is right though. We should pay. That is how it is supposed to be.” Clovio looked conflicted.

“This is the modern world, Clovio, we’re able to pay as well. That’s just how it is. Plus, you need to be wise with your budget. And it was us that wanted to go out, so it is us that should be paying. I am paying for everything today and that is final.” I put my hands on my hips and set my shoulders. I was showing him that I was determined to have my way here and that he was not going to change my mind at all.

“Hahh. I cannot win against you, can I, Rika?” He smiled and finally relented.

“Nope, you can’t.” I smiled at him while I had to almost physically restrain myself from pumping my fist in the air. I won the little argument. This is the best. It’s like we’re in a real relationship. “Just accept it now, Clovio, I am very stubborn. Now come on, I want to eat at Franny’s.”

“I’ve noticed the stubbornness.” He said as he took my hand. “But who is Franny?”

Franny was this old lady that ran a restaurant. Now her grandkids run it since she died some time ago. My mom loves this place and has been coming here since she was my age.” I was pulling him toward the diner as I spoke. I had already eaten breakfast, but I was hungry again for some reason. Maybe it was just the thought of good food, or maybe it was the prospect of going on a date with Clovio, whatever it was though, I was hungry and happy.

We sat down in Franny’s about ten minutes later. I made sure that I didn’t take the table that I usually sat in with my family. I was going to the restaurant that I went to with my family, but I drew the line at sitting at the family table.
